> Marco wrote:
> > when these four things are missing, alsamixer fails to load, and KMix 
> > outputs garbage controls here.
> > Would be interesting if other users experience the same.
> 
> Why would this be?  These controls are just duplicates of others present
> elsewhere in the test mixer structure.  To facilitate the use of the test
> mixer it is the "LOUT1 Playback Volume" etc names which should be used which
> is why the patch removes the "Front Playback Volume" etc entries.
> 
> Does alsamixer/kmix assume that there will always be controls named
> "Headphone Playback Volume" and "Front Playback Volume" and crash badly if
> they don't exist?  That seems a little odd.

This is due to an empty vmaster control.  Fixed on HG now.
